Using models from multiple published sources and cross-validation testing with several driving scenarios to determine the state of charge of … Web2. Oxygen forms an ion with a charge of Answer: −2. Explanation: correct me if I'm wrong−2 Since every electron has a single negative charge, the addition of two electrons results in an oxygen ion with a charge of −2 . This is true of every other element located beneath oxygen on the periodic table (the oxygen family, or the chalcogens).
